      Meaning of the first name Traherne

      Origin

      Welsh

      Meaning

      Possibly Refers to Thorough or Complete

      Variations

      Trahern, Trahearne, Taverner
      The name Traherne is of Welsh origin, and its meaning is often interpreted as thorough or complete. It is rooted in the linguistic elements of the Welsh language, where the prefix tra can suggest an emphasis on fullness or thoroughness. This etymology connects the name to qualities of completeness and wholeness, which may reflect cultural values associated with strength and comprehensive understanding in Welsh heritage.

      Historically, the surname Traherne has notable ties to Welsh nobility and has been documented in several historical texts. One of the earliest records of the name can be traced back to the medieval period when it was associated with landed gentry in Wales. The name became particularly prominent in the 16th and 17th centuries, with figures like Henry Traherne, a 17th-century churchman and author, contributing to its legacy. The family lineage and its connections to Wales's sociopolitical landscape have made Traherne a name of interest among genealogists and historians alike.

      In modern times, the surname Traherne remains relatively uncommon but retains its significance, particularly in Wales and among people of Welsh descent. While many may encounter the name in historical contexts or literature, it is occasionally found as a first name as well. The continuing interest in Welsh culture has also led to a revival of traditional names, making Traherne a captivating choice for those seeking a name that embodies cultural heritage and meaningful connotations of wholeness and integrity. Its presence is often associated with a sense of history and identity, appealing to individuals with ties to Welsh ancestry or a fascination with Welsh traditions.
